Teen admits killing Italian man
Summary
A 19‑year‑old, Alexander Whelan, pleaded guilty to manslaughter for the death of 56‑year‑old Bruno Rolandi in a domestic incident at Green Road, Ballymoran, Edenderry, Offaly, on 19 November 2017. Whelan, who lived on Green Road, Lumville, Edenderry, was charged with murder but pleaded guilty to manslaughter at the Central Criminal Court. The prosecution accepted the plea. Defence counsel noted Whelan was 18 at the time of the incident. Judge Michael White ordered a probation report and remanded him on continuing bail until 3 February 2020 for sentencing.
